Zoo Treats Giant Panda On His First Birthday

From Times Wire Reports

The National Zoo celebrated the first birthday of giant panda Tai Shan by making him a giant “fruitsicle,” a frozen melange of apples, yams, carrots and fruit juices, a favorite of his mother’s but a first for the cub.

“He’s like a rambunctious little toddler that loves to get into everything,” said Dr. Suzan Murray, the zoo’s chief veterinarian.

The 56-pound cub still nurses, but has started eating bamboo, the staple for adults.
